COMPUTER SYSTEMS SERVICING

COURSE DESCRIPTION

This is an introductory course that leads to a Computer Systems Servicing National Certificate Level II (NC II). It covers seven (7) common competencies that a student ought to possess: 

1) application of quality standards, 

2) computer operations; 

3) performing mensuration and calculation; 

4) preparation and interpretation of technical drawing; 

5) the use of hand tools; 

6) terminating and connecting electrical wiring and electronics circuits; and
